What Is a Stab Proof Vest?

A stab proof vest is a piece of personal protective equipment designed to resist penetration from edged weapons such as knives, needles, and other sharp objects. Unlike bulletproof vests, which are designed to stop projectiles, stab vests are specifically engineered to prevent puncture wounds from thrusting attacks.

Modern stab vests use advanced flexible materials that provide protection while allowing freedom of movement and comfort during extended wear.

Protection Levels Explained

Stab resistant vests are rated according to international standards:

  • KR1 (24 Joules) - Basic protection suitable for low-risk environments and general security duties
  • KR2 (36 Joules) - Intermediate protection, the most common choice for professional security
  • KR3 (43 Joules) - Maximum protection for high-risk operations and law enforcement

Key Features to Consider

When selecting a stab proof vest, consider these essential features:

1. Coverage Area

The vest should provide adequate coverage of vital organs. Full front and back coverage is standard, with some models offering side protection as well.

2. Concealability

If you need to wear the vest under clothing, look for low-profile designs that won't print through shirts or uniforms.

3. Comfort and Breathability

For all-day wear, moisture-wicking liners and breathable materials are essential. Consider the climate you'll be working in.

4. Weight

Lighter vests reduce fatigue during long shifts. Modern materials have made significant advances in reducing weight without sacrificing protection.

Proper Fit and Sizing

A properly fitting vest is crucial for both protection and comfort. The vest should:

  • Cover from the collarbone to the navel area
  • Fit snugly without restricting breathing
  • Allow arm movement without riding up
  • Stay in position during physical activity

Maintenance and Care

To ensure your vest provides maximum protection throughout its lifespan:

  • Store flat in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ight
  • Clean the outer shell according to manufacturer instructions
  • Inspect regularly for signs of wear or damage
  • Replace according to manufacturer guidelines (typically 5 years)
